Most of Korea saw rain overnight, southern coastal regions and Jeju saw heavier showers as we can see... while inland regions including Gyeongsang-do and Gangwon-do saw a lot of snow with a heavy snow advisory issued.

More rain is on the way, Seoul will see less than 5 millimeters in the morning while the rest of the country could see up to 40 millimeters of rain possibly into Friday.

And there's been a big drop in temperatures, especially for southern regions... but let's check on the lows first... Seoul and Daegu are waking up to a low of 2 degrees, Busan and Jeju are having a low of 6 and 7 degrees.

The highs in Busan and Jeju will only make it to 8 degrees Celsius, Daegu only makes in to 5, while Seoul will be one of the mildest cities in the nation getting up to 9 degrees.

There won't be any changes in the weather pattern in Seoul after today's rain. There will be a drop in temperatures on Saturday at a low of minus 2 degrees but other than that we'll have more spring like weather starting Sunday.
